Symptoms That You Require Animal Exclusion Services

Identifying the indicators that suggest a need for animal removal services is crucial for preserving a secure home environment. Homeowners should be attentive for unusual noises in attics or walls, which may indicate the existence of pests. Furthermore, unexplained damage to property, such as gnawed wires or chewed furniture, can be a clear indication of an animal infestation.

Spotting droppings or tracks near the home is another sign that professional intervention might be required. Unpleasant odors, typically stemming from animal waste or dead animals, can further indicate a serious issue. Moreover, sightings of wildlife in or around the property, especially during the daytime, may show that animals are encroaching on living spaces. Prompt attention to these signs can prevent more significant problems and guarantee the safety and comfort of the household. Preventive Strategies Instituted

After efficiently removing animals, prevention strategies play an essential role in safeguarding the property against future infestations. Professionals commonly apply a thorough approach that starts with a meticulous inspection of the property to identify potential entry points and weak spots. Common actions like sealing cracks, installing screens, and reinforcing vents are done to discourage animals from coming back. Moreover, landscaping changes such as trimming dense vegetation and managing food sources assist in reducing attractants. Regular upkeep and monitoring are recommended to maintain the effectiveness of these strategies. Property owners might also get advice on best practices, like proper waste disposal and securing pet food. By carefully tackling these concerns, the risk of re-infestation is noticeably minimized, ensuring a safer and more secure environment.

How to Prevent Forthcoming Creature Difficulties

Preventing future wildlife problems requires anticipatory measures and a sharp focus for potential entry points. Homeowners should regularly inspect their properties for holes in foundations, attics, and vents, sealing any openings to deter animal invasion. Proper care of landscaping is crucial; overgrown vegetation can provide refuge for pests. Additionally, securely storing food and garbage in animal-proof containers minimizes attraction to wildlife.

Installing fencing can also function as a deterrent, especially around gardens or livestock areas. It is vital to keep outdoor spaces neat by eliminating waste and mess that may shelter animals. Informing household residents about animal consciousness and the significance of reporting sightings can promote a proactive approach. In the end, consistent vigilance and maintenance of the property establish an inhospitable space for wildlife, greatly decreasing the likelihood of future infestations and guaranteeing tranquility for homeowners.
